    Current Situation


    (Recent updates are posted at the top of the Current Situation)

    On Sunday August 29, 2021 at 3:13 a.m., The City of Riverside Fire Department responded a first alarm structure fire response to the Canyon Crest Town Centre located at 5225 Canyon Crest Drive for light smoke coming from the Monark Asian Bistro in Suite 64.  Firefighters discovered a kitchen fire that had been extinguished by a chemical fire sprinkler system.  There was no fire extension from the kitchen stove.  The fire cause was determined accidental with the stove accidentally left on.  Due to the chemical discharge of the sprinkler system the restaurant was closed pending Riverside County Environmental Health review and the sprinkler system being serviced. 

    Estimated loss is at $25,000.  There were no firefighter or civilian injuries.  A total of 17 firefighters and one chief officer responded to the incident.
